Human Resource Officer – HQ

 

Shafak was officially established in 10-10-2013 (registration no. 27-016-129). It was founded during the early months of the Syrian Crisis in 2011. At its core, Shafak is a grassroots NGO that was formed by Syrians for Syrians, with the intent of addressing the needs of their life with dignity, equality and humanity with a focus on sustainability and autonomy.

Shafak is an impartial, independent, non-profit NGO that exists for the express purpose of providing humanitarian services to vulnerable people regardless of political or religious affiliations and on the long run to contribute to recover and rebuilding the society on freedom, justice and equality basis.

Role Purpose

Under supervision of HR Coordinator, the HR Officer will work within the overall Shafak structure, committed to provide reliable and compliant coordination and support to Projects activities. Report directly to HR Coordinator, the HR Officer will ensure smooth flowing of Human Resource functions. Through implementing Shafak Human Resources policies and procedures, the HR Officer will ensure that all personnel activities are handled in accordance to Shafak and donor requirements.

Key areas of accountability and responsibilities:

Recruitment

  • Participate in the national staff recruitment process
  • Ensure that all staff have a signed and current Job Description in their personnel file.
  • Organize and prescreening job interviews.
  • Participate in the interviews and ensure transparency in the process at the highest level
  • Check candidate’s references and send regret letters to unsuccessful candidates
  • Ensure the recruitment files are completed and updated for all hiring processes.
  • Organize and ensure proper induction sessions for new joiners are arranged and completed.
  • Contract management for staff (including staff contracts, extension, amendments)

 

Personnel File Management

  • Ensure that all staff have a completed personnel file within a week of joining
  • Manage the personnel files and ensure they are up to date with all the required documents according to the personal file content checklist.
  • Ensure confidentiality of the personnel file .

 

Organizational Development:

  • Work with the HR Manager and HR Coordinator in analyzing and implementing staff development needs.
  • Coordinate with the HR Manager and HR Coordinator to ensure staff set their objectives and complete their performances reviews in a timely manner and in accordance to the Shafak requirements

 

Employee Exit

  • Ensure that all employees exiting Shafak undergo the exit and clearance process
  • Coordinate with all departments as required to ensure Shafak property is returned and handover notes and final timesheet are completed

HR Compliance

  • Advice Managers on day to day interpretation and implementation of HR policies
  • Ensure that all staff have access to Shafak HR tools and resources
  • Ensure that soft as well as hard HR and Employee records are available in official files.
  • Provide support to Field HR focal points and field based staff as required
